How much does a private jet cost?

Chartering a private jet costs from €6,000 for one flight hour in a light jet (4–7 passengers) up to €20,000 for an ultra-long-range aircraft, all standard fees included. A typical 2-hour flight costs from €11,000 in a light jet or €16,000 in a midsize jet. Private jet price per flight hour

Estimated “from” price by aircraft category, including fixed fees (handling, landing).

Flight timeLight JetMidsize JetHeavy JetUltra Long Range
1 h€6,000€9,000€14,000€20,000
2 h€11,000€16,000€25,000€35,000
3 h€15,000€23,000€36,000€50,000

Indicative charter market levels. Every quote is confirmed against real-time aircraft availability.

Pricing Factors

What Affects Private Jet Prices?

Distance & Flight Time

Longer routes require more fuel and crew time, increasing the overall cost.

Aircraft Type

Larger aircraft with more range and amenities cost more to charter.

Peak Season

Events like Monaco GP, Cannes, and ski season can affect availability and pricing.

Positioning Costs

If the aircraft needs to fly empty to reach your departure point, this may add to the cost.

Availability

Last-minute bookings or high-demand periods may affect pricing.

Special Requests

Premium catering, pets, special equipment may incur additional charges.

Pricing FAQ

Private jet cost — your questions answered

How much does a private jet cost per flight hour?

Hourly rates start around €3,500 for a light jet, €5,500 for a midsize jet, €8,500 for a heavy jet and €12,000+ for an ultra-long-range aircraft. Your total price adds fixed fees (handling, landing) and aircraft positioning — you only pay for the hours you fly.

How much is a 2 hour private jet flight?

A 2-hour flight costs from about €11,000 in a light jet and €16,000 in a midsize jet, all standard fees and positioning included — the duration table above details every category.

How much is a private jet from London to Paris?

London to Paris (about 55 minutes of flight) starts from about €5,000 in a light jet and €8,000 in a midsize jet — the same figures shown in the route table above. Empty-leg offers on this route can cost 50–75% less when your dates are flexible.

Why do private jet prices vary so much?

Six factors drive the price: distance flown, aircraft category, seasonality (peak weeks like Cannes or Christmas cost more), aircraft positioning before your flight, real-time availability, and special requests such as catering or pets on board.

What is included in the charter price?

Our quotes include the aircraft and crew, fuel, standard landing and handling fees, insurance and standard catering. Premium catering and ground transfers are available as options — there are no hidden fees at booking.

How can I fly private for less?

Empty-leg flights — repositioning flights sold at a discount — cost 50–75% less than a standard charter. If your dates and route are flexible, they are the cheapest way to fly private. See our live empty-legs page for current offers.

How far in advance should I book a private jet?

A charter can be arranged in as little as 4 hours, but booking 48–72 hours ahead gives the best choice of aircraft at the best price. For peak periods (Christmas, F1 Monaco, summer weekends) book 1–2 weeks ahead.

Can you rent a private jet by the hour?

Yes — charter pricing is fundamentally hourly: you pay the aircraft’s hourly rate for the hours flown, plus fixed fees. Unlike jet cards or fractional ownership, on-demand charter has no membership fee or minimum commitment.
